Rain gutter installation services involve setting up a system of channels along the edges of a roof to direct rainwater away from a property’s foundation. Properly installed gutters help prevent water from pooling around the base of a home, which can cause foundation damage, basement flooding, and soil erosion. The process typically includes measuring the roofline, selecting appropriate gutter materials, and securely attaching the gutters to ensure they function effectively during heavy rains. Experienced contractors can also install downspouts and other components to ensure the entire system works seamlessly to protect the property.
One of the primary problems that rain gutter installation helps address is water damage caused by improper drainage. Without a reliable gutter system, rainwater can cascade down walls, leading to peeling paint, rotting wood, and mold growth inside the home. Additionally, overflowing or clogged gutters can cause water to seep into the roof or walls, resulting in costly repairs. Installing quality gutters helps homeowners avoid these issues by providing a clear path for water runoff, reducing the risk of structural deterioration and preserving the integrity of the property.

The overview below groups typical Rain Gutters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Glenshaw, PA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or gutter repairs or replacements in Glenshaw range from $150-$400.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the work needed. Fewer projects push into higher tiers for more extensive repairs.
Partial Replacements - Replacing sections of gutters usually costs between $600-$1,200 for local contractors in the area. Larger, more complex partial replacements can reach $2,000+, though most projects stay within the lower to mid-range estimates.
Full Gutter System Installation - Installing a new gutter system on an average-sized home typically costs $2,500-$5,000. Larger or more intricate installations, such as seamless gutters or multiple stories, can exceed this range but are less common.
Gutter Guard Installation - Adding gutter guards often costs between $1,000-$2,500, depending on the size of the property and the type of guard selected. Many homeowners opt for mid-range options, while premium systems can push costs higher.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of rain gutters do local contractors install? Local contractors typically install various types of rain gutters, including aluminum, vinyl, and copper, to suit different preferences and building needs.
How can I determine the right gutter size for my property? Service providers can assess your property's roof and drainage requirements to recommend the appropriate gutter size for effective water management.
What materials are commonly used for rain gutter installation? Common materials include aluminum, vinyl, and copper, each offering different durability and aesthetic options for rain gutter systems.
Do local contractors offer seamless gutter installation? Yes, many service providers specialize in seamless gutter installation, which can reduce leaks and improve the appearance of the system.
What maintenance is required after rain gutter installation? Maintenance typically involves regular cleaning to remove debris and inspections to ensure proper drainage and secure fittings.
